STL was delisted on the 31st of January, 2022.

300 hedge funds and large institutions have $4.09B invested in Sterling Bancorp in 2021 Q4 according to their latest regulatory filings, with 40 funds opening new positions, 104 increasing their positions, 101 reducing their positions, and 28 closing their positions.
